Article Description
To evaluate the effectiveness of Letrozole and Clomiphene (CC) combination versus Letrozole alone for ovulation induction in infertile women with PCOS. This was an open label randomized controlled trial conducted between September 2020 and March 2023 at a tertiary level hospital. Women with a diagnosis of infertility and PCOS were included. Participants were randomized in a 1:1 ratio, to either the combination of 2.5 mg letrozole and 50 mg Clomiphene Citrate (CC) daily or 2.5 mg letrozole alone from 2nd to 6day of menstrual cycle for up to three treatment cycles. The primary outcome was ovulation rate per cycle. The secondary outcomes included ovulation rate per woman randomised, cumulative pregnancy and live birth rates. A total of the 120 participants, 59 women in Letrozole and CC arm (intervention) and 61 women in the Letrozole alone arm (control) were recruited. The woman per cycle ovulation rate following Letrozole and CC combination versus Letrozole alone (71/92 (77.2%) vs. 52/83 (62.6%), RR 1.43, 95%CI 0.99 to 2.06) but was not statistically significant. A per ITT analysis, the clinical pregnancy rate per woman randomized (16/61(26.2%) vs. 13/59(22%), RR 1.12, 95%CI 0.76 to 1.64) and live birth rate per woman randomized (10/61(16.4%) vs 11/59(18.6%), RR 0.92, 095%CI 0.57 to 1.50) did not differ significantly between Letrozole and CC versus Letrozole group. There was no significant improvement in ovulation, clinical pregnancy, or live birth rates with a combination of letrozole and CC versus letrozole alone in per woman randomized with PCOS. Trial Registration The trial was prospectively registered in the clinical trial registry of India (CTRI registration number CTRI/2020/07/026263), Registration dated: February 26, 2020.
